Frequently asked questions about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School
How many students attend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School?
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School has 125 students enrolled. It is an elementary school in Golden Meadow, LA. CCD year-over-year: 150 (2022-23) → 130 (2023-24), down 20.
What is the student-teacher ratio at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School?
The student-teacher ratio at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School is 15.6:1, which is 7% lower than the Louisiana average of 16.8:1 and 1% lower than the national average of 15.7:1. Lower ratios generally mean more individual attention per student.
What percentage of students receive free lunch at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School?
72.0% of students at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School are eligible for free lunch, compared to the Louisiana average of 62.5%.
What is the racial and ethnic makeup of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School?
The largest demographic group at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School is White at 64.8% of enrollment, in Golden Meadow, LA. Its student body is more racially and ethnically mixed than most US schools, with a diversity index of 53.8/100.
What is the Resource Investment Index for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School?
Golden Meadow Upper Elementary School has a Resource Investment Index of 54/100 (higher reported resources relative to schools nationally) based on 4 factors: student-teacher ratio, gifted-program reporting, counselor availability, chronic absenteeism.
